Carbuncle (''Dungeons & Dragons'')

Carbuncle

In the Dungeons & Dragons fantasy role-playing game, the carbuncle is a type of fictional monster.

Publication history

The carbuncle first appeared in White Dwarf #8 (August 1978). The carbuncle appeared in the original first edition Fiend Folio (1981).[1]

The carbuncle appeared in fourth edition in the humorous adventure "Fools Grove" on the Wizards of the Coast website.[2]

Description

A carbuncle is a small, armadillo-like creature with a large ruby stuck into its head. A carbuncle typically infiltrates a group of adventurers and spreads dissent through psychic powers.

Other publishers

The carbuncle appeared in the Tome of Horrors (2002) from Necromancer Games.[3]

The carbuncle appeared in Paizo Publishing's book Pathfinder Roleplaying Game Bestiary 3 (2011), on page 44.[4]
